2009甲骨文全球大會:OSGi將獲得更多支持
2009甲骨文全球大會(OpenWorld,OOW)已經(jīng)進入到了第三天。最近甲骨文CEO拉里·埃里森(Larry Ellison)一直在表達自己對Sun技術(shù)的喜愛,例如Java、Solaris操作系統(tǒng)、MySQL數(shù)據(jù)庫和SPARC CPU平臺等。但是,一旦Sun真正成為甲骨文的一部分,后者將如何處理在Java企業(yè)應(yīng)用服務(wù)器和IDE方面的冗余,目前尚不明確。
51CTO編輯推薦:OSGi入門與實踐全攻略
兩家公司的合并交易目前尚未確定,周一在舊金山舉行的2009甲骨文全球大會上,甲骨文宣布了計劃在WebLogic應(yīng)用服務(wù)器平臺中進行更新,其中包括模塊化和對OSGi技術(shù)的支持。2008年甲骨文通過收購BEA獲得了該平臺。
此后不久,在OpenWorld另外一場報告中,Java之父、Sun副總裁詹姆斯·戈士林(James Gosling)則介紹了Sun自己的開源GlassFish應(yīng)用服務(wù)器。戈士林表示,GlassFish的普及情況相當(dāng)驚人,在全球各地均有部署該服務(wù)器的用戶,而且該技術(shù)已被用于關(guān)鍵業(yè)務(wù)系統(tǒng)中。據(jù)他表示,GlassFish的每月下載次數(shù)已經(jīng)超過100萬。
甲骨文已經(jīng)選擇WebLogic作為其核心Java服務(wù)器,同時將收購BEA前自己所擁有的應(yīng)用服務(wù)器作為后備產(chǎn)品。該應(yīng)用服務(wù)器現(xiàn)在被稱作甲骨文Java容器(Oracle Container for Java)。
周一戈士林還稱贊了NetBeans IDE,該產(chǎn)品的競爭對手包括甲骨文支持的Eclipse IDE。此外,甲骨文擁有自己的JDeveloper IDE。戈士林稱NetBeans為***的IDE,并表示他本人是NetBeans的粉絲。
如果74億美元收購Sun的交易能夠通過,甲骨文將必須為GlassFish和NetBeans找一個合適的位置,否則就要將其從自己的產(chǎn)品花名冊中劃去。迄今為止,甲骨文已經(jīng)表達了對Sun技術(shù)的承諾,但一直沒有明確將如何處理諸如GlassFish和NetBeans等技術(shù)。
當(dāng)被問及是否對此擔(dān)心時,戈士林表示由甲骨文來決定,他本人不了解相關(guān)計劃。
甲骨文***架構(gòu)師兼高級副總裁泰德·法拉爾(Ted Farrell)周一表示,一旦合并交易完成后,這些問題的答案就會明朗。法拉爾表示,“我們在等待歐盟批準(zhǔn)該交易,”然后諸如NetBeans和GlassFish命運等問題將會被確定。對于甲骨文同時擁有自己的商用數(shù)據(jù)庫產(chǎn)品和MySQL開源數(shù)據(jù)庫,歐盟已經(jīng)提出質(zhì)疑。
應(yīng)用服務(wù)器平臺的模塊化,已經(jīng)在一個被稱為WebLogic DM(動態(tài)模塊)的項目中被深思熟慮。法拉爾表示,關(guān)鍵所在是模塊化應(yīng)用服務(wù)器的核心,以便在其上面創(chuàng)建功能。據(jù)甲骨文官員稱,OSGi具有小巧、快速和成熟的優(yōu)點,它是面向服務(wù)的,且支持多環(huán)境?;谖⒑说腄M技術(shù)預(yù)計在2010年或2011年發(fā)布。
但是據(jù)甲骨文官員稱,公司在為DM提供工具方面還存在問題。另外,安全性也是一個問題。DM技術(shù)不會取代現(xiàn)有的應(yīng)用服務(wù)器。
Sun云平臺的命運也將存在疑問。在周一的另外一場OpenWorld討論中,Sun公司網(wǎng)絡(luò)技術(shù)主管蒂姆·布雷(Tim Bray)宣傳了云計算的好處,并確認(rèn)了Sun計劃中的Sun Cloud計算平臺。今年3月份Sun宣布了Sun Cloud計劃,原定于今年夏天推出。盡管埃里森一直對云計算持懷疑態(tài)度,布雷依然向與會者表達了對Sun CLoud的支持。
在2009甲骨文全球大會上,法拉爾還提到了計劃推出ADF(應(yīng)用開發(fā)框架)移動客戶端,這是一個離線運行在手機客戶端的Java運行時客戶端。法拉爾表示,“我們正在努力解決的問題是,如何擴展我的企業(yè)應(yīng)用到手機上?!苯衲昴甑最A(yù)計推出ADF移動客戶端的開發(fā)者預(yù)覽版。
【編輯推薦】